At Younique Skin Clinic, we use Platelet-Rich Plasma (PRP) therapy to restore and rejuvenate your skin and hair using your body’s own natural regenerative abilities. PRP is an autologous blood product, meaning it’s derived from your own blood. It contains a concentrated mix of platelets, white blood cells (leukocytes), and plasma, all rich in growth factors that stimulate collagen production, enhance skin texture, and promote cellular repair.
When injected into targeted areas, PRP activates natural healing pathways and collagen synthesis—a key structural protein in the dermis. As collagen declines with age, PRP offers a safe, natural way to support skin integrity and reduce signs of ageing.

PRP for Hair Regeneration
PRP is also used to revitalise the scalp, stimulate dormant hair follicles, and support hair regrowth in cases of early hair loss or thinning. It is an excellent complementary treatment to medical management of alopecia.
What to Expect from Treatment
Consultation: Before starting, Nurse Neroli will assess your health, suitability, and desired outcomes.
Preparation: A small blood sample is taken and spun in a centrifuge to separate and concentrate the PRP.
Injection: The PRP is gently injected into targeted areas of the face or scalp.
Each session takes around 90 minutes initially and approximately 60 minutes for follow-up treatments.
Post-Treatment & Results
Mild redness or swelling is expected for 24–48 hours.
Small bruises may appear but subside quickly.
Most clients resume normal activity the next day.
Visible results develop progressively as collagen and growth factor production ramps up. We recommend a course of 3 treatments over 12 weeks, followed by maintenance every 6 months.

Is PRP Safe?
PRP has been used in medicine for over 30 years and is well-established in aesthetics since 2010. It is:
Antimicrobial
Biocompatible
Low-risk when administered by a trained professional
Most side effects are minor, such as mild swelling or discomfort. Serious complications are rare.
When PRP Might Not Be Suitable
Low platelet count or platelet dysfunction
Active infection or illness
Blood or bone marrow disorders
Recent anti-inflammatory or blood thinning medications
Smokers/vapers may experience reduced efficacy
